2024 UMAC Volleyball Tournament Preview

11/13/2024 7:00:00 AM

ST. PAUL, Minn. – This week, four teams will compete in the 2024 Upper Midwest Athletic Conference (UMAC) Volleyball Tournament for a shot to win the conference postseason title and an automatic bid to the NCAA tournament.

The University of Northwestern Eagles won the conference regular season championship to secure the No. 1 seed in the tournament. The Eagles will host the No. 4 North Central University Rams in a semifinal match this Wednesday, November 13 at 7:00pm in St. Paul, Minnesota.
 
At the same time, the No. 2 University of Wisconsin-Superior Yellowjackets will host the No. 3 University of Minnesota Morris Cougars in the other semifinal match in Superior, Wisconsin.
 
The championship title match will take place this Saturday, November 16 at the site of the highest remaining seed.
 
TEAM PREVIEWS

No. 1 University of Northwestern Eagles | 13-1 UMAC | 
  • 14th consecutive UMAC regular season title
  • Has won five consecutive and 11 of last 12 UMAC Tournament Championships
  • Key Players:
    • Marley Aune (152 kills, .350 h%, 116 blocks, 1.30 b/s)
    • Abby Glanzer (204 kills, 2.91 k/s, 3.41 pts/s)
No. 2 University of Wisconsin-Superior Yellowjackets | 12-2 UMAC | 
  • Eighth consecutive UMAC playoff berth
  • Leads the conference with an average of 13.63 kills per set and 21.58 digs per set
  • Key Players:
    • Jenna Anderson (746 digs, 6.54 d/s)
    • Addy Gangl (287 kills, 2.56 k/s, .334 h%)
No. 3 University of Minnesota Morris Cougars | 11-3 UMAC | 
  • 16th consecutive UMAC Tournament appearance
  • Last won the tournament title in 2018 with a 3-1 victory over Northwestern
  • Key Players:
    • Laura Wellbrock (245 kills, 2.69 k/s, 302 digs, 3.32 d/s),
    • Mary Cate Ziembiec (208 kills, 2.42 k/s, 252 digs, 2.93 d.s)
No. 4 North Central University Rams | 7-7 UMAC |
  • First UMAC Tournament appearance in program history
  • 9-2 record against non-conference opponents this fall
  • Key Players:
    • Sydney Carlson (216 kills, 3.04 k/s, 182 digs)
    • Maci Tripp (329 digs, 4.33 d/s)
